Ghana international forward Caleb Ansah Ekuban is reportedly tracked by an increasing number of clubs ahead of the summer transfer window.
The 27-year old who has a year left on his contract with Trabzonspor until 2022 has become subject of interest for several clubs including French Ligue 1 side Saint-Etienne and Italian Serie A outfits Genoa, Fiorentina and Sampdoria following his explosive performance in the just-ended season.
Ekuban played 33 games in all competition for the Black Sea scoring 11 goals and providing 5 assists in the process.
Despite being chased by lots of clubs in Italy and France no official contact has yet taken place.
Meanwhile, the enterprising Ghanaian forward is reported to be interested in playing in the Italian Serie A next season where his girlfriend lives.
Trabzonspor’s management could also consider reasonable offers that would come.
